US Government Shutdown Raises Concerns for Air Travel and Transportation

As the threat of a government shutdown looms, the Federal Aviation Administration (FAA) has announced plans to furlough 11,000 employees, raising alarms about significant disruptions in air travel. Travelers are advised to prepare for potential flight delays at airports across the nation, where air traffic controllers may be forced to work without pay. The impact of a shutdown could lead to strain on the aviation system, as safety inspections and maintenance work may be halted. Major airlines and aviation groups have warned that the situation could result in an estimated loss of $1 billion each week and pose serious challenges for travelers, particularly with the busy travel seasons approaching. TSA workers are expected to continue working during the shutdown, but without pay, leading to concerns over possible delays at checkpoints. Furthermore, travelers at various airports, including those in Chicago, Philadelphia, and Sarasota, are urged to stay informed about potential disruptions to their journeys. The ripple effects of the shutdown may also extend to vacation plans and transportation across the U.S., as federal funding lapses could hinder numerous services.
